High Speed Tempering

High Speed Tempering or Rapid Tempering - the PYRO way - is a scientific approach to stress relieving and tempering. The Pyromaitre principle utilizes a heat transfer program developed to simulate cycles prior to operation of the PYRO – a theory based on Heisler’s (1948) unsteady-state heat transfer equations for infinite cylinders.

HIGHTEMP through a strategic technology alliance with Pyromaitre, offers High Speed Tempering with the key feature being the use of specialized turbine fans to swiftly transfer heat to the components - dramatically reducing the tempering time to less than 1/5th of the standard cycle time in some cases. High Speed Tempering finds use in applications such as Replacement of standard tempering and Annealing bars in the steel industry.
